Sorry no pics... Your rear driveshaft is secured by 4,5/16th" bolts and 2 straps that hold the ujoint onto the rear yolk.Remove the bolts and straps then use a deadblow or mallet top pop the ujoints free from the rearend.Becarfull not to let the caps fall off of the ujoints unless you plan to replace them.Hope this helps.
